How senior are the different bases? Particulary those in the Western US?

About half a new-hire class gets Vegas and 1/2 typically goes to FL. Hard to say about the small bases...one guy decides to move out and all of a sudden a new-hire could get someplace like BLI. I think a new hire from the last class got BLI. IWA is not likely for at least a year 'cause there's a line waiting to get in. They seem to hire a lot of Mesa folks who want to live in PHX. LAX is probably not likely either; no growth and no one there seems bent on leaving.
 
3 Captains and 3 F/O's in UTA (Tunica). It's a charter-only base like IFP & ENV and will probably stay at 3 & 3 which means one of the F/O's needs to bid out or upgrade for a new-hire to get in there. Could be 3 months or 3 years; pretty hard to tell with a small base. Best bet if you get hired would be get in touch with the pilots based there and find out what their plans are.
 
Upgrades are at almost 4 years for those upgrading next month. For anyone hired this year, expect 7-10 years to upgrade unless the company starts to upgrade a LOT faster. We've had just over 20 upgrades in the past 1.5 years.

Those upgrading now are around seniority #200 and we have roughly 370 pilots. You do the math..15-20 upgrades per year and 170 pilots to go to get to the most recent new hires. It equals roughly 10 years give or take a couple years for times when we upgrade a little more.
